ComEd Work To Close Portion of Fox River Trail
The utility work will get underway on Jan. 21 and continue through March.

SOUTH ELGIN, IL -- The Fox River Trail will see some intermittent closures in the coming weeks as ComEd completes work to power lines and utility poles along the trail, according to a news release from the Forest Preserve District of Kane County. The work, which is scheduled for Jan. 21 through March 1, will be along the Fox River Trail at Tekakwitha and the bridge across the Fox River, leading to Jon Duerr Forest Preserve. Work will also continue along the Fox River Trail in South Elgin, along the bike trail and from the bridge over the Fox to Stearns Road.
The nearest road crossings are Villa Marie Road to the south and Stearns Road to the north, according to the news release.
Forest Preserve District officials are asking trail users to be mindful of the projects, heavy machinery being used, and of the possibility of intermittent trail closures during the time frames indicated. Signs on both ends of the project will alert trail users to each project.
